What Is the Cost of Living Near Lansing?

Understanding the cost of living near Lansing is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Astera Credit Union.
Lansing's Cost of Living Index is approximately 83.1 (16.9% less expensive than US average; 8.0% less than MI average). State capital (Michigan State Univ. nearby), affordable housing. CATA b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Astera Credit Union,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$800 - $1,200+ A significant portion of Astera Credit Union sal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$230 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$50 (CATA monthly pass, free for MSU)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$370 - $550 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$300 - $580+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$350 - $640+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,010 - $3,200+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
